Originally released in 2012. From Two Worlds as a Keepsake is a drama/history film. directed by Nika Shek.

Starring Armine Anda

Synopsis

In Soviet Azerbaijan, a divorced Armenian couple fights over the custody of their daughter, Ashen. Stolen from one parent to another, Ashen's guardians are tragically killed in the bloody war surrounding them. Will the arrival of a new savior finally bring Ashen freedom? Official selection of the Global Lens Collection presented by the Global Film Initiative.
